Try this...it was posted by Luv my Coton and it is delish! :dance:

Ceasar Salad Dressing

4 Tbs. extra olive oil
1 tsp. vinegar
2 Tbl. Lemon juice
1 Garlic clove
1 tsp. salt
1/8 tsp. pepper
1/4 cup Parm. Cheese

I triple the recipe, we love it!
